Prior to 1.13, there was a series of if statements in the stronghold's generation code that effectively acted as a pair of scissors cutting out portions of the stronghold that were located near water (such as the upper portion of an ocean biome) or lava (such as the lava that replaces air blocks in caves at low altitudes). This contribution attempts to remove that behavior so that the stronghold is not missing pieces in such area(s).
